What Is a Statement of Goals? A Guide to Setting Intentions
A statement of goals is your compass for navigating life's journey. It outlines your objectives, providing clarity and motivation to achieve what truly matters to you. By articulating your goals in a tangible way, you create a framework for action.
A well-crafted statement of goals is not merely a list of desires. It's a living document that reflects your evolution. It should be motivating, challenging enough to push you outside your boundaries, and realistic within a set timeframe.
- When crafting your statement of goals, think about what truly matters to you in various aspects of life. This could include your professional growth, bonds, well-being, finances, and hobbies.
- Be precise about your goals. Instead of saying "I want to be healthy," try "I want to lose 10 pounds and run a 5k race within six months."
- Formulate your goals in a positive and results-focused way. Focus on what you aim for rather than what you don't want.
Update your statement of goals consistently to ensure it remains aligned with your evolving vision. Your goals should inspire you and provide a sense of meaning in your life.
